Sisukord:

Punane sõlm - RaspberryPi juhtimine: 8 sammu
Punane sõlm - RaspberryPi juhtimine: 8 sammu

Video: Punane sõlm - RaspberryPi juhtimine: 8 sammu

Video: Punane sõlm - RaspberryPi juhtimine: 8 sammu
Video: Создание приложений для мобильных устройств, игр, Интернета вещей и многого другого с помощью AWS DynamoDB, Рик Хулихан 2024, Juuli
Anonim
Sõlm punane - kontrollige RaspberryPi
Sõlm punane - kontrollige RaspberryPi

Selles juhendis vaatame, kuidas seadistada tarkvara Node-Red ja kuidas hõlpsasti oma vaarika pi GPIO-d juhtida.

Samm: pakettide installimine

Esiteks peame installima paketid. Selleks peate terminalis väljastama järgmised käsud:

pi@raspberrypi: ~ $ sudo apt-get update

pi@raspberrypi: ~ $ sudo apt-get install build-essential python-rpi.gpio

(kui jooksed venivat rasbiat, tuleks see juba installida.)

pi@raspberrypi: ~ $ bash <(curl -sL

2. samm: esmakordne käivitamissõlm-punane

Node-Red käivitamiseks peate lihtsalt käivitama terminali käsu: pi@raspberrypi: ~ $ node-red-start

Sõlmpunase automaatseks käivitamiseks pi käivitamisel peate teenuse lihtsalt lubama järgmise käsuga:

pi@raspberrypi: ~ $ sudo systemctl lubab nodered.service

Samm: veebilehele sisselogimine

Veebilehele sisselogimine
Veebilehele sisselogimine

Nüüd peate Node-Redi arendamiseks lihtsalt sisse logima veebisaidile, mis töötab teie vaarika pi-l.

Selleks peate lihtsalt minema oma pi aadressile ja kasutama porti 1880.

Näide:

Kui minu pi aadress on 192.168.1.40, siis login sisse, kasutades

Samm 4: Armatuurlaua mooduli installimine GPIO jaoks

Armatuurlaua mooduli installimine GPIO jaoks
Armatuurlaua mooduli installimine GPIO jaoks

Nüüd vaatame juhtpaneeli loomist teie GPIO juhtimiseks. Kõigepealt peame installima armatuurlaua komponendi.

Täitke oma pi terminalis järgmine käsk:

pi@raspberrypi: ~ $ node-red-stop

pi@raspberrypi: ~ $ cd ~/.node-red pi@raspberrypi: ~ $ npm install node-red-armatuurlaud pi@raspberrypi: ~ $ node-red-start

5. samm: armatuurlaua loomine GPIO jaoks

Nüüd peate naasma brauseri lehele, kuhu te selle projekti alguses navigeerisite.

Sellelt lehelt loome GPIO näite. Ma panen lüliti ja liuguri ühe GPIO sisse- ja väljalülitamiseks ning teise pwm -laine esitamiseks.

Peate paneeli vasakult küljelt armatuurlaua all leidma lüliti nupu ja lohistama selle voole 1. Seejärel peate leidma liuguri ja lohistama selle ka voole 1.

Nüüd peate leidma GPIO vaarika pi jaotisest. Nüüd soovite gpio moodulit, mille vasakul küljel on ühenduspunkt, kuna see on sisendmoodul. Lohistage kaks neist alla voolule 1 lüliti ja liuguri vastas.

Lihtsalt asetage kursor lüliti vasakul küljel asuvale ühenduspunktile ning klõpsake ja lohistage ühenduspunkti, mis asub ühe GPIO tihvti vasakul küljel. Tehke sama ka liuguri puhul.

Pärast ühendamist peate iga osa konfigureerima, topeltklõpsates neid.

6. samm: lüliti seadistamine

Lüliti seadistamine
Lüliti seadistamine
Lüliti seadistamine
Lüliti seadistamine

Topeltklõpsake lülitussõlme ja avage atribuutide menüü.

Siin peate klõpsama rühma paremal asuvat pliiatsit.

Nüüd looge uus grupi nimi (jätsin oma vaikimisi)

Valige vahekaardi kõrval pliiatsiikoon ja nimetage tabel, kuhu soovite selle lisada (valisin kodu)

Nüüd valige paremas ülanurgas värskendus.

Nüüd saate valida oma lüliti suuruse ja paigutuse. Kui olete saanud ikooni, mida soovite kasutada ja kogu kosmeetika tehtud, lähete alla kasuliku koormuse valikutele.

Lüliti jaoks peate kandevõime valima järgmiselt.

Valige tekstivälja kasuliku teksti kõrval olev rippmenüü nool ja valige mõlema kasuliku koorma jaoks number, seejärel määrake:

Kasuliku koormuse korral: 1

Väljaspool kasulikku koormust: 0

Nüüd peate konfigureerima GPIO pin, mida soovite vahetada.

Topeltklõpsake lüliti tihvti ja see avab redigeerimisrežiimi rpi-gpio.

Valige tihvt, mida soovite kasutada, meie puhul kasutame GPIO04-7 tihvti.

Kui soovite, pange sellele nimi ja valige "Valmis"

Samm: liuguri seadistamine

Liuguri seadistamine
Liuguri seadistamine
Liuguri seadistamine
Liuguri seadistamine

Liuguri konfigureerimiseks peate esmalt topeltklõpsama liuguri armatuurlaua nupul.

Sinna sisenedes muudate atribuudi "silt" selliseks, nagu soovite, et selle nimi kasutajaliideses oleks.

Järgmisena määrate minimaalse ja maksimaalse vahemiku. Kuna PWM LED -i heledus on tavaliselt protsentides, on töötsükli %tõttu vaja, et miinimum oleks 0 ja maksimum 100.

Nüüd meie näites, kui agressiivne valgus heledust muudab, on tingitud sammust. Olen seadistanud 1 sammu kohta, nii et 1 liuguri ühik võrdub 1% heledusega.

See on liuguri jaoks

Pinna jaoks peate topeltklõpsama seotud GPIO pin -moodulit.

Nüüd valisime GPIO18 tihvti, kuna see on Raspberry pi 3 B+ PMW tihvt

Seejärel peate tüübi väljal valima PWM -väljundi, et oleks teada, et see on PWM -väljund.

Andke sellele nimi ja olete valmis minema.

8. samm: kasutajaliidese käivitamine ja testimine

Image
Image

Nüüd, et testida oma uut juhtpaneeli kasutajaliidest, peate kohandatud koodi juurutamiseks klõpsama paremas ülanurgas käsul Käivita. Siis peate minema oma pi IP-aadressile, mis töötab sõlmpunasega. Ja lisage sellele näiteks kasutajaliidese nimetus: https://192.168.1.31:1880/ui Mida peaksite nägema, on teie lüliti ja teie loodud liugur. Nüüd saate testida, klõpsates igaühel. Loodan, et teile on see juhis meeldinud ja vaadake YouTube'i kanalit ja videot muu teabe saamiseks.

Soovitan: